Rock is hiring a Gas Engineer based in Northampton for a contractor opportunity offering between £240 to £290 per day. The role involves servicing and repairing gas appliances with flexible hours of 3-5 days a week.
Ideal candidates will have their own GasSafe registration and experience in gas service and repair. Weekly pay and parts supplied as part of a long-term contract with a market-leading company.
